As most of you know I was given the opportunity to graduate early from High School!  December 16th to be exact.  I was thrilled to be done however then I had to make the lfie decision on what to do for spring.  I had several choices; start college early, work full time, or go on an adventure!  I made the decision to leave the traditional classroom far behind, as I  journey to the heart of China, Vietnam, Cambodia and Thailand. I applied and was offered a spot with ARCC Asia Gap Program which is a unique blend of education, service and exploration of ancient cultures. I will have exclusive access to people and places, developed over decades, through China and Southeast Asia which is rarely experienced by outsiders. Standing knee-deep in the rice paddies of China’s Yunnan Province, I will discover a way of life that has remained virtually unchanged throughout the centuries. The group will meet with village leaders to learn how their community thrives in an increasingly globalized world. In collaboration with a Chinese secondary school, I will teach English classes to students that have never before interacted with native speakers. Settling into village life in Cambodia, we will learn about efforts to combat human trafficking, starting with education and income generating opportunities. We are a part of the change when we get our hands dirty building bio-sand filters for rural villages and facilitating computer classes for over 200 students. The most exciting part of the program for me will be partnering with local mahouts and biologists at a Thai Elephant Rehabilitation Center deep in the jungle to understand the true value of conservation as we care for and rehabilitate Thailand’s indigenous elephants. I will actually be living with ELEPHANTS!  Sharing laughter with Thai students in our own language camp, we feel how service transcends boundaries. Together, we discover the many lessons this fascinating corner of the world can teach us.
